Preparation and Cooking Time

Creating this delicious Basil Chicken with Coconut Curry Sauce is quite efficient. Here’s a breakdown of the time required for preparation and cooking:

  • Preparation Time: 15 minutes
  • Cooking Time: 25-30 minutes
  • Total Time: Approximately 40-45 minutes

Ingredients

  • 1.5 pounds boneless, skinless chicken thighs or breasts, cut into bite-sized pieces
  • 1 tablespoon vegetable oil or coconut oil
  • 1 medium onion, diced
  • 3 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 tablespoon fresh ginger, minced
  • 2 tablespoons red curry paste
  • 1 can (13.5 oz) coconut milk
  • 1 cup chicken broth
  • 2 cups fresh basil leaves, packed
  • 1 tablespoon soy sauce or tamari
  • 1 tablespoon lime juice (freshly squeezed)
  • Salt and pepper, to taste
  • Cooked jasmine or basmati rice, for serving
  • Lime wedges, for garnish
  • Additional basil leaves, for garnish

Step-by-Step Instructions

Follow these simple steps to create a delicious Basil Chicken with Coconut Curry Sauce:

  1. Heat Oil: In a large skillet or wok, heat the vegetable or coconut oil over medium heat.
  2. Sauté Aromatics: Add the diced onion, and sauté until translucent (about 3-4 minutes). Stir in the minced garlic and ginger, cooking for another minute until fragrant.
  3. Cook Chicken: Add the chicken pieces to the skillet. Sear until they are browned on all sides, approximately 5-7 minutes.
  4. Incorporate Curry Paste: Add the red curry paste to the skillet, mixing it well with the chicken and aromatics to coat evenly.
  5. Add Liquids: Pour in the coconut milk and chicken broth. Stir until the curry paste is fully dissolved.
  6. Season: Add soy sauce and lime juice. Season with salt and pepper to taste, adjusting as necessary.
  7. Simmer: Bring the mixture to a gentle simmer. Allow it to cook for about 15 minutes until the chicken is cooked through and the sauce has thickened slightly.
  8. Add Basil: Stir in the fresh basil leaves. Resisting the urge to overpower the dish with spices will ensure the basil remains a highlight. Cook for an additional 2-3 minutes.
  9. Taste and Adjust: Before serving, taste the sauce again and adjust the seasoning if necessary.
  10. Serve: Spoon the Basil Chicken with Coconut Curry Sauce over bowls of cooked jasmine or basmati rice.

Additional Tips

  • Freshness is Key: Use fresh basil for a vibrant flavor. Dried basil won’t provide the same aromatic kick.
  • Adjust Spice Levels: Feel free to tweak the amount of red curry paste to personalize the heat level.
  • Marinating Chicken: For even richer flavor, marinate the chicken in soy sauce, ginger, and garlic for an hour before cooking.
  • Pairing Expectations: Serve with jasmine or basmati rice to absorb the delectable curry sauce.

Recipe Variation

Explore new taste profiles by trying these delightful variations:

  1. Vegetarian Option: Substitute chicken with firm tofu or chickpeas for a delicious plant-based version.
  2. Seafood Twist: Use shrimp or fish instead of chicken for a quick-cooking alternative.
  3. Vegetable Medley: Add in bell peppers, zucchini, or broccoli for an extra healthy veggie boost.
  4. Nutty Flavor: For added texture, sprinkle roasted peanuts or cashews over the dish before serving.

Freezing and Storage

  • Storage: Store any leftover Basil Chicken with Coconut Curry Sauce in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3-4 days.
  • Freezing: This dish freezes well for up to 3 months. Ensure it's stored in a freezer-safe container. Thaw in the refrigerator overnight before reheating.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can I use chicken breasts instead of thighs?

Yes, chicken breasts can be used, but thighs are more tender and flavorful.

How can I make the dish gluten-free?

Substituting soy sauce with gluten-free tamari will ensure the recipe remains gluten-free.

Can this dish be made in advance?

Absolutely! Making it ahead of time allows the flavors to meld beautifully.

What if I can’t find red curry paste?

You can use green curry paste instead, or even make your own with green chilies and Thai herbs as a substitute.

What's the best way to reheat leftovers?

Reheat on the stovetop over low heat, stirring gently until warmed through. Add a splash of coconut milk to restore the sauce's creaminess.
